#DC158B Hex Color Code

#DC158B

The Hexadecimal Color #DC158B is a contrast shade of Medium Violet Red. #DC158B RGB value is rgb(220, 21, 139). RGB Color Model of #DC158B consists of 86% red, 8% green and 54% blue. HSL color Mode of #DC158B has 324°(degrees) Hue, 83% Saturation and 47% Lightness. #DC158B color has an wavelength of 416n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#DC158B is #FF3399.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#DC158B is #D18. The Closest Color to #DC158B is #C71585. Official Name of #DC158B Hex Code is Red Violet.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#DC158B is 0 Cyan 90 Magenta 37 Yellow 14 Black and #DC158B CMY is 0, 90, 37.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#DC158B is hsl(324,83,47,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(324, 90, 86).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#DC158B is 34.45, 17.62, 26.01.
Hex8 Value of #DC158B is #DC158BFF. Decimal Value of #DC158B is 14423435 and Octal Value of #DC158B is 67012613. Binary Value of #DC158B is 11011100, 10101, 10001011 and Android of #DC158B is 4292613515 / 0xffdc158b.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#DC158B is 0.441, 0.226, 0.226 and YIQ Color Space of #DC158B is 93.953, 80.6707, 78.8101.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#DC158B is 28.59, 5.83, 25.92.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#DC158B is 49.03, 76.19, -11.97.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#DC158B is 49.03, 107.02, -30.26.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#DC158B is 49.03, 77.12, 351.07. Hunter Lab variable of #DC158B is 41.98, 73.04, -7.35.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#DC158B

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
